About The Position

The Field Service Representative is responsible for providing field service support and consultation such as acceptance testing, commissioning, and troubleshooting of low, medium, and high voltage systems; advise customers and provide best technical solution to solve the customer issue; complete assigned jobs with assistance from Field Service Representatives and engineers; conduct required tests and calibration using test equipment; check and maintain equipment to ensure compliance with applicable standards. The primary purpose of this position is to provide field service engineering and technical assistance to customers in areas of installation, startup, maintenance, repair, training and modification on power transmission, distribution and generation equipment and systems.
